摘要
文章介绍的电子设计是以TI公司的MSP430单片机最小系统作为控制中心,结合锁定放大器原理实现的微弱信号的检测装置。该设计包括了交流放大器、带通滤波器、移相电路、方波发生器、PSD电路、A/D采样电路和单片机控制电路等。该小系统能将微弱信号幅值从强噪声中检测出来,并通过液晶显示A/D实时采样的幅值,且误差最高能达到1%以下,所能检测到的弱信号幅度能达到20m V以下。
This electronic design is based on the MCU-MSP430 minimum system, and combined with the principle of lock-in amplifier it canaehieve the weak signal detection. The design includes AC amplifier, band pass filter, phase shift circuit, square wave generator, PSD circuit, A/D sampling circuit and MCU control circuit. The system can detect the weak signal amplitude from the strong noise. Through the LCD, it can shows A/D sampling of amplitude and maximum error is less than 1%, and the weak signal amplitude detected can reach less than 20mV.
